What You Need to Clean Your Mac Screen

Before starting the cleaning process, make sure you have the following materials:

  • A soft, lint-free cloth (microfiber cloth is recommended)
  • A gentle cleaning solution (50% water and 50% white vinegar or a screen cleaning solution)
  • A small, soft-bristled brush (for dusting)
  • A can of compressed air
  • A dry, soft cloth (for drying)

How to Clean Your Mac Screen

Follow these steps to clean your Mac screen:

Dusting the Screen

  • Turn off your Mac and unplug it from the power source.
  • Use the soft-bristled brush to gently sweep away any loose dust and debris from the screen surface. Start from the top and work your way down, using long, gentle strokes.
  • Use compressed air to blow away any remaining dust particles.

Cleaning the Screen

  • Dampen a soft cloth with the cleaning solution, making sure not to touch the screen with your bare hands.
  • Gently wipe the screen in a horizontal direction, working from top to bottom. Avoid applying too much pressure, which can scratch the screen.
  • Use a dry, soft cloth to wipe away any excess moisture and prevent water spots.

Drying the Screen

  • Use a dry, soft cloth to wipe the screen and remove any remaining moisture.
  • Repeat this process until the screen is completely dry.

Additional Tips and Precautions

  • Avoid using harsh chemicals, abrasive cleaners, or household cleaners, as they can damage your screen or leave residue.
  • Never spray the screen directly, as this can push debris further into the screen and cause damage.
  • Use a screen cleaning solution specifically designed for Apple products, such as iKlear or 1.5 Pros, which are gentle and effective.
  • Clean your screen in a well-ventilated area to prevent accidental drips and spills.
  • Regularly cleaning your screen can help prevent the buildup of dust and debris.

Common Questions and Answers

  • Q: Can I use a dishwasher or a normal cloth to clean my Mac screen?
    A: No, it’s not recommended to use a dishwasher or a normal cloth to clean your Mac screen, as they can scratch or damage the screen.
  • Q: Can I use a hair dryer to dry the screen?
    A: No, using a hair dryer can apply too much heat, which can damage the screen or cause it to warp.
  • Q: Can I clean my screen with Windex or other household cleaners?
    A: No, it’s not recommended to use Windex or other household cleaners, as they can contain harsh chemicals that can damage your screen or leave residue.
